Actually the app is in PHP and it uses Kannel as SMS gateway. It calls
SMSBOX send sms url to push SMS to Kannel. The connections to telecom
operators are SMPP.

> Hi, I was the lead developer in this. There are few shortcoming like
> Operator wise charging isn't there, but operator wise routing is there. The
> SMPP client layer is excellent. Very high performance but the SMPP server
> component has few shortcomings like:
>
> 1. You cannot control the number of sessions available to smpp client
> 2. You cannot control the TPS allowed for SMPP client, yes you can achieve
> this by setting a throughput on your own SMPP.
>
> Other than these points the apps are great. Around 25-30 clients are using
> it worldwide without any complaints. I know it a small number but its a
> relatively new product.
